About this place

Added by Outbound

Explore McLaren Park, the city's second largest park.

Beyond McLaren's family friendly playgrounds and picnic areas, there are miles of trail to explore. The Philosopher's trail is a well-marked loop (notice the stone markings along the trail with arrows etched into them). There are several parking lots available where you can jump onto the loop. Note that the trailhead off of Mansell street at Visitacion Ave is fairly exposed for about the first 1/3 mile before crossing back into a little more tree coverage. This trail is dog friendly (on-leash). 

Background:

The Philosopher's Way Trail was created by Peter Richards and Susan Schwartzenberg (staff artists at the Exploratorium). Per the signage for the trail, this loop includes rest spots to view the landscape (benches along the trail). The route was selected for personal thought and contemplation as it highlights the interrelationships between the area's ecology, geography, history, and experiences of the people who come to visit the area.
